Overview of Clay Drainage Systems



These systems are made up of interconnected pipes and fittings designed to transport wastewater. They are positioned underground and engineered to cope with external stress.



These systems use vitrified clay components including pipes and connectors. The high-temperature firing process produces a strong and compact material.




  • When properly installed, clay pipes can last for more than 100 years.

  • They are suitable for harsh wastewater applications.

  • They are produced from natural resources and can be recycled.

  • They are suitable for heavy-duty use.



Together, these characteristics support their use in long-lasting systems.

Benefits of Clay Drainage Materials



Their natural composition makes them suitable for projects with environmental considerations. While manufacturing is energy-intensive, durability helps balance this over time.



Its inert nature prevents contamination of surrounding environments. This makes it suitable for use in sensitive environments.



They are considered low-maintenance systems. Their structure limits root penetration and chemical wear. This can lead to fewer disruptions and reduced long-term costs.
